Output 4d88376e29cc4ff8a1bb60b860e5a56a9de027e21b7d363e0fe81109ea783984:2

value
26588598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57bf41337d53ee693758b74811f6e7e4686d4db1 OP_EQUAL
address
MFu88jCa4abTWbYMj4APHXCUTu9wC4eU6m
transaction
4d88376e29cc4ff8a1bb60b860e5a56a9de027e21b7d363e0fe81109ea783984
spent
true